Robot Rental & RaaS
Robots That Make Money Have to Stay Moving.
Rental robots live a harder life than almost any other platform. They ship constantly, get handled by people who didn't pack them, and have to be ready to go out again the day they come back.
A rental fleet's real enemy is turnaround time. Every hour spent hunting for a missing charger or re-cutting a crumbling foam insert is an hour the asset isn't earning. Heavy transportation duty cycles demand fast, repeatable packing systems that any technician can execute correctly the first time.

Custom Foam For Robots
CNC-Cut Foam Engineered Around Your Robot.
Robot geometry is rarely friendly to off-the-shelf inserts.
Robots have limbs that fold at odd angles, sensor domes that must never take a load, exposed connectors, protruding manipulators, and centers of gravity that shift depending on how the platform is stowed. Pick-and-pluck foam and generic dividers don't solve that — they just fill space.
Custom foam can protect and organize:
- Robot chassis
- Limbs
- Manipulators
- Sensors
- Cameras
- LiDAR
- Batteries
- Controllers
- Chargers
- Cables
- Grippers
- Tools
- Accessories
Innerspace builds CAD-based interior layouts and CNC-routes foam from those files. Because the layout is a file rather than a hand-cut one-off, the tenth interior matches the first — which is what makes fleet standardization and replacement foam possible years later.

Frequently Asked Questions
Robot Case FAQ
What is a robot transport case?
A robot transport case is a reusable protective enclosure designed to protect a robot and its supporting equipment during transportation and storage. Depending on the application, it may include custom foam, restraints, wheels, handles, accessory compartments, and dedicated storage for batteries, chargers, controllers, sensors, and tools.
What is a robot deployment case?
A robot deployment case is a protective transport system organized to help a robotics team transport, set up, operate, service, and repack a robot efficiently.

Can I fly with a robot and its batteries?
Air transportation requirements depend heavily on the robot, battery chemistry, battery capacity, airline, carrier, and destination. Lithium battery requirements should be evaluated separately before shipment or travel.
